A day passed. Parker pulled into Audrey’s driveway, an excited smile on his face. Today was the day Charlotte would move in with him. He made his way to the front door.
Inside, Charlotte sat at the dining table, hand on her cheek. She stared down at her phone.
When the doorbell rang, Audrey walked by her to answer the door. Charlotte stood up, Parker already greeting her sister. Audrey invited him inside and he looked and smiled at Charlotte.
“Charlotte!” He beamed.
She chuckled. “Hey, man!” The two shared a quick hug.
“Do you need any help carrying things?”
“Not really, but,” She smirked. “I’m okay with it if you want to do all the work.”
He laughed. “We'll split it evenly.”
…
It didn't take long for them to grab the few boxes Charlotte had. Parker placed the box he carried into the trunk and looked at her. “Is there anything else?”
“Uh, no, but there is one more thing I want to do.” She responded, taking a step back towards the house. “Both of you stay here, I'll be back in a second.” She jumped away and jogged back into the house, leaving Parker and Audrey curious, but they upheld her request, instead making some small talk to pass the time.
Charlotte bolted to her small bedroom. She opened the closet and grabbed the book she had intentionally left out of her belongings.
She sprinted up the stairs and seeked out Austin. He was in his room, fidgeting with a ball on his bed. She brought both arms behind her back. He looked at her quizzically as she approached. “Hey, bud.” She sat on the bed.
He looked up at the mushroom on her head. “Toad’s gotten bigger.” He smiled lightheartedly. Toad was the name he had given to Charlotte’s growing fungus.
She chuckled awkwardly. “Yeah. I have a question for you.”
He blinked, awaiting her question.
“Do you like to read?”
He hummed in thought. “Sometimes.”
“Well, I have a little gift for you.” She handed him the book. The beautiful illustration and giant, cursive title met his eyes. “I want you to have this book.”
“Oh.” He grabbed it, studying the cover. “What's it about?”
“It's a little romance novel.” She grinned.
“Oh.”
“It's the only one that exists, so this book is rare. Take good care of it, okay?”
He looked up at her. “Okay. Thanks, Aunt Charlotte.”
She giggled. “You're welcome. I hope you like it.”
With that, she exited his room and hurried herself outside. She confidently smiled at Parker when he looked at her.
“You ready now?”
“Yeah.” She nodded.
“Awesome!” He opened the driver’s door. He looked at Audrey. “It was nice to see you again, Audrey.” He smiled gratefully. “Thanks again for taking care of Charlotte.”
She laughed. “I should be thanking you for taking her off my hands.” She joked.
“Hey!” Charlotte smirked.
Parker closed his door. The two sisters looked at each other. “Bye, Charlotte.”
Charlotte’s smile softened. “Bye, Audrey.” She hugged her. “Thank you for helping me get through all of this. I would've probably-” She laughed. “Floundered.”
“You're my sister, Charlotte. No matter what happened in the past, I'm willing to help you out.”
It still felt surreal hearing that. She thought about their encounter in jail and she cringed internally. “Thank you.”
“Mhm.” She gestured to Parker’s car. “Now get outta here. Don't keep the good man waiting too long.”
She nodded. “Right.” She moved to the passenger side, but before opening it, she added: “Love you, Audrey.”
